When did you begin your business and what inspired you? 

Untitled design (10).png

My sister Rachel (also a MODG alum) is a watercolor artist. The business started a few years ago when she brought a few notecards with her artwork to our local farmer’s market to see if anyone would want to buy them. She found out that yes, indeed they did!

I have an entrepreneurial streak, and I wanted to see if I could build the business. So we’ve been working together for the last few months. She does the artwork and I go out and find gift shops in the St. Louis area who want to sell our cards. I also built a website and we do online sales. Our mom is the printer expert who ensures all the cards print at fine art quality. I just enlisted another sister, Mary, to help build our social media presence.
